Strengthening governance, competitiveness and institutional coordination.

Analysis of governance structures and coordination mechanisms between free zones and key ecosystem institutions, including customs authorities, free zone operators, private sector users, investment promotion agencies and central government bodies.
Evaluation of the national free zone framework, assessing its level of modernization and alignment with international standards (OECD, WTO, WCO).
Assessment of competitiveness and the effectiveness of incentives schemes across the country’s target sectors and industries, in comparison with peer economies.
Evaluation of approval processes for free zones and their users, identifying opportunities to improve efficiency, transparency and timelines.
Review and strengthening of national promotional materials, used by investment and export promotion agencies to improve country positioning and messaging.
